Ford: Electrical or Firing problem, 06-86 F150 5.0 liter, 60,603 actual miles,, firing order, warm weather


Question
For about a year now, I have had a problem with this truck after driving a while will shut down until it seems to cool and then fire back up like there is no problem. I check for firing at the top of distributor & there isn't any. I had the distributor rebuilt and new module installed in distributor on the side in this model. All work was done by a ford mechanic. Seems to do it during warm weather.

Answer
might be a cracked cap, or a bad module, but since it was replaced it doesn't sound likely. for your info 1-3-7-2-6-5-4-8 is the firing order, counter clockwise from the top, number one cylinder is the first (closest to the front) cylinder on the passenger side if you are standing in front facing the truck. the firing order will be listed on the side of the intake near the back (good spot for it, right where no one can see it)
